导读:MySQL是一个开源的关系型数据库管理系统,被广泛地应用于Web应用程序中 。本文将介绍MySQL中一些重要的概念和术语 , 帮助读者更好地理解MySQL 。
1. 数据库(Database)
数据库是由一组相关数据组成的集合,它们按照一定的结构和规则进行组织和存储 。MySQL支持多个数据库,每个数据库可以包含多个表 。
2. 表(Table)
表是数据库中最基本的数据结构 , 它由行和列组成 。每一列都有相应的数据类型,如整数、浮点数、日期等 。表中的每一行代表一个记录,每个记录包含一些列的值 。
3. 字段(Field)
字段是表中的列 , 也称为属性或数据项 。每个字段都有一个名称和数据类型,如VARCHAR、INT、FLOAT等 。
【mysql指什么 mysql中的什么意思】4. 主键(Primary Key)
主键是表中用来唯一标识每个记录的字段 , 它必须具有唯一性和非空性 。在MySQL中 , 主键可以由一个或多个字段组成 。
5. 外键(Foreign Key)
外键是表中用来建立关系的字段,它指向另一个表中的主键 。外键可以保证表之间的数据完整性和一致性 。
6. 索引(Index)
索引是一种数据结构,用于加速数据检索 。在MySQL中,可以对表中的某些字段创建索引,以提高查询效率 。
7. 视图(View)
视图是一种虚拟表,它不存储数据,而是根据查询语句动态生成结果 。视图可以简化复杂的查询操作 , 并提高查询效率 。
总结:MySQL是一个功能强大的关系型数据库管理系统,具有多个重要的概念和术语 。了解这些概念和术语对于使用MySQL进行开发和维护非常重要 。本文介绍了MySQL中的数据库、表、字段、主键、外键、索引和视图等概念 , 希望能够帮助读者更好地理解MySQL 。
推荐阅读
- mysql5.0怎么启动 mysql启动凤舞天骄
- MySQL时间戳转换 mysql时间戳vc
- mysql读取最新数据 mysql读取会死锁吗
- mysql by mysql必会比知电子
- 删除mysql57服务 怎么删mysql服务器
- mysql触发器写法 触发器mysql跨表
- 如何正确安装云服务器? 云服务器接下来怎么安装
- redis中什么命令是返回键值的长度 redis返回值为空
- redis密码在哪配置 redis带密码启动